Danielle Austin, MD, is an OB/GYN serving patients at Capital Women’s Care in Fairfax, Manassas, and Haymarket, Virginia.
Dr. Austin received her bachelor's degree from the University of Connecticut. After graduation, she worked at a biotechnology firm conducting research on a noninvasive test for Down syndrome before attending medical school. Dr. Austin graduated from the University of
Connecticut School of Medicine and then underwent her residency training at Lehigh Valley Health Network.
After moving to Northern Virginia, Dr. Austin has been the chair of the obstetrics and gynecology department at Reston Hospital for the past year. She is interested in obstetrics and minimally invasive gynecologic surgery, including her experience with operating the da Vinci Robotic System.
Dr. Austin was born and raised in Connecticut. She moved to Northern Virginia to escape the cold winters and be closer to family. Outside of work, she enjoys spending time with her husband and daughter, running both full and half marathons, playing tennis, and reading.

David Afram, MD, FACOG, is an experienced OB/GYN at Captial Women’s Care in Fairfax, Manassas, and Haymarket, Virginia. With 20 years of experience in obstetrics and gynecology, Dr. Afram has helped countless women and continues to provide quality, personalized care.
Dr. Afram is a fellow of the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ists and has been board certified in obstetrics and gynecology since 2009. He is also a fellow of the American Association of Gynecologic Laparoscopists Surgeons.
Dr. Afram’s medical journey began when he attended McGill University in Montreal, Canada, where Dr. Afram obtained a Bachelor of Science degree with honors in biology. Upon completion of his medical degree, Dr. Afram moved on to George Washington University Hospital, where he finished his medical residency training and where he also received the teaching award for Council on Residents Education in obstetrics and gynecology.
A former assistant clinical professor at the West Virginia School of Medicine, Dr. Afram has various medical areas of interest, which comprise of high-risk obstetrics and minimally invasive surgery, including laparoscopic and hysteroscopic surgeries.
In Dr. Afram’s spare time, he takes pleasure in spending time with his family and playing tennis and soccer. He also enjoys reading and has a special interest in history and international affairs. He is fluent in multiple languages including English, Arabic, and French.
Dr. Afram and his wife reside in Oakton, Virginia.

Zohreh Nikkhah Abyaneh, MD, FACOG, is a board-certified OB/GYN at Woodbridge Obstetrics & Gynecology, a women’s health practice serving Woodbridge, Virginia and the surrounding areas including Lorton, Springfield, Stafford, Annandale, Manassas, Alexandria, and Fairfax. Dr. Nikkhah Abyaneh provides comprehensive primary and reproductive care for women throughout all the stages of their lives, from adolescence to pregnancy to menopause. She is devoted to providing exceptional care and developing strong, lasting relationships with each of her patients.
After graduating from Tehran University of Medical Sciences in Tehran, Iran, Dr. Nikkhah Abyaneh went completed her OB/GYN residency at Maimonides Medical Center in Brooklyn, New York. Before deciding to focus her career on medicine, Dr. Nikkhah Abyaneh finished two years of midwifery school in Iran.
To further enhance her skills and those of her colleagues, Dr. Nikkhah Abyaneh conducted research on laparoscopy and ablation and had her results published.
To better serve her diverse community, Dr. Nikkhah Abyaneh is fluent in English and Farsi. She also delivers at Fairfax Hospital and Sentara Hospital. When she’s not improving the lives of her patients, Dr. Nikkhah Abyaneh enjoys painting and antiquing.

About Dr. Young
As a leader in modern women’s health solutions and a highly regarded gynecologic surgeon, Carolynn Young, MD, is a trusted physician for women of all ages. Dr. Young treats patients at Rockville Gynecology in Rockville, Maryland.
After completing her undergraduate degree, graduating summa cum laude, from the University of Michigan in Ann Arbor, Dr. Young was accepted into medical school. She earned her doctor of medicine from the Vanderbilt University School of Medicine in Nashville, Tennessee, where she was inducted into the Alpha Omega Alpha Honor Society.
Dr. Young then completed an obstetrics and gynecology residency through Eastern Virginia Medical School in Norfolk. She’s currently board certified through the American Board of Obstetrics and Gynecology, a Fellow of the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ists, and a member of the American Association of Gynecological Laparoscopists.
Throughout her career, Dr. Young has gained extensive experience in pelvic floor surgery and minimally invasive procedures. Dr. Young regularly speaks at conferences and teaches her peers about modern surgical procedures and women’s health topics. She has special interests in uterine fibroids, abnormal bleeding, contraception, adolescent gynecology, and abnormal Pap smears.
Dr. Young was even the first physician to perform robotic surgery using the da Vinci® system at the Johns Hopkins Medicine Suburban Hospital in Bethesda, Maryland, in 2009. She continues to utilize the da Vinci system to perform hysterectomy, myomectomy, resection of endometriosis, and removal of ovarian cyst procedures.
Outside of Rockville Gynecology, Dr. Young serves as the co-director of the Robotic Surgery Steering Committee at Shady Grove Adventist Hospital in Rockville. Because of her expertise and dedication to patient care, Dr. Young was recognized as the Top Doctor in the Washingtonian magazine every year since 2015.
When she’s not busy caring for patients, Dr. Young enjoys spending quality time with her family and friends. She likes to travel to experience new cultures, exercise, read, and go on boat rides. Dr. Young truly enjoys learning about and experiencing anything to do with Italy.

Dr. Leonard Bienkowski provides gynecology services to patients in Frederick, Mount Airy & Urbana, Maryland. He is a member of the staff at Capital Women’s Care.
Dr. Bienkowski earned his medical degree at the Academy of Medicine in Wroclaw, Poland, where he graduated in 1982. Dr. Bienkowski later completed his residency at St. Agnes Hospital and the University of Maryland Hospital in 1986. Although he has studied all aspects of obstetrics and gynecology during his career, his primary areas of interest include endometrial ablation, natural hormone therapy, and menopause. In his spare time, Dr. Bienkowski enjoys reading, sports, and travel. He has 2 children.
Dr. Bienkowski has decades of experience in obstetrics and gynecology. He is no longer performing deliveries at this time, but he provides other valuable services to patients. Tushar Shetty, MD joined the team at Capital Women's Care Frederick in 2024. Raised in Metro Detroit, Dr. Shetty completed his undergraduate studies at the University of Michigan, earning a Bachelor of Science in both Neuroscience and Spanish in 2014. He then worked as a secondary education teacher through Teach for America in Southwest Detroit. Through that experience, he gained an interest in health education, especially in teen pregnancy as the school accommodated pregnant students. This brought him to medicine, where he completed his medical degree from Wayne State University School of Medicine in 2020, further growing his passion for women's health. He stayed in Detroit to complete his residency in Obstetrics and Gynecology at the Detroit Medical Center - Hutzel Women's Hospital in 2024.
Dr. Shetty is passionate about holistic obstetric and gynecologic care, offering comprehensive services and acute care. He is training in minimally invasive surgery. His interests include uterine fibroids management and contraceptive care. He understands his unique position as a provider allows him to serve as an advocate for women, and aspires to provide longitudinal care from adolescence to post-menopause. He looks forward to serving the Frederick community.

Dr. Renee Thomas-Spencer provides obstetric and gynecology services to patients in Mount Airy and Frederick, Maryland. She is an experienced physician and a member of the staff at Capital Women’s Care.
Dr. Thomas-Spencer earned a bachelor’s of science degree in biology from the University of Maryland, College Park, where she graduated in 1993. Dr. Thomas-Spencer also served in the 2290th United States Army Reserves Unit during the Desert Storm War in 1991.
After receiving her undergraduate degree, Dr. Thomas-Spencer went to medical school at Howard University College of Medicine, where she graduated in 1999. She completed her residency training in Obstetrics and Gynecology at Morehouse School of Medicine and Grady Memorial Hospital in 2003.
Dr. Thomas-Spencer’s areas of interest include laparoscopic procedures, minimally-invasive procedures, and adolescent gynecology. She’s Board Certified from the American Board of Obstetrics and Gynecology and is a fellow of the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ists.
Dr. Thomas-Spencer is married and has 1 daughter. She grew up in Frederick, Maryland, and she is excited and proud to be practicing medicine in her hometown.

Eva Pickler, MD, FACOG, joined Capital Women’s Care (Division 33) in Frederick in May 2024. A native of North Carolina, Dr. Pickler received her Bachelor of Science degree in Biochemistry from North Carolina State University. She also earned a Master of Business Administration degree from the University of North Carolina at Charlotte. After a career in the corporate world, Dr. Pickler went on to earn her medical degree from Boston University School of Medicine in 1998 and completed her residency program in Obstetrics and Gynecology at East Tennessee State University in Johnson City, Tennessee in 2002. She remained in Johnson City for fourteen years in private practice before relocating to northern Virginia. She has been an obstetric hospitalist at Frederick Health Hospital since 2017.
Dr. Pickler is board certified by the American Board of Obstetrics and Gynecology and is a fellow of the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ists. Her practice with Capital Women’s Care is focused on caring for the obstetric patient in the hospital setting and performing urgent gynecologic surgeries as needed.
Dr. Pickler is married and has a menagerie of animals. She believes in striving for your goals, one of which she completed for herself in 2021 when she summited Mount Kilimanjaro in Africa. In her spare time, she enjoys personal fitness, steeplechase horse racing, and travel, including a yearly trip to Guatemala for medical missions.
